Transaction 1227993ea97ffbde4f6115522c4100005c2a92c97883f5e65fdcccf38d64d616
1 Input
1 Output
-
1227993ea97ffbde4f6115522c4100005c2a92c97883f5e65fdcccf38d64d616:0
- value
- 2738676
- script pubkey
- OP_0 OP_PUSHBYTES_20 70589757736690eb6461b04487247eca7d2aa7f1
- address
- bc1qwpvfw4mnv6gwkerpkpzgwfr7ef7j4fl34ala5a